Why Choose a 3000W Pure Sine Wave Inverter?
A 3000 sine wave inverter converts DC power (like from batteries or solar panels) into AC power that mimics grid electricity. Unlike modified sine wave inverters, pure sine wave models deliver smoother energy, making them ideal for sensitive electronics. Here''s why they stand out:
- Compatibility: Safely powers laptops, medical devices, and kitchen appliances.
- Efficiency: Reduces energy waste by up to 30% compared to modified sine wave alternatives.
- Durability: Built to handle heavy loads for extended periods.

Key Features to Look For
Not all inverters are created equal. Prioritize these features:
- Surge Capacity: Handles temporary power spikes (e.g., motor startups).
- Battery Compatibility: Works with lithium-ion, lead-acid, or gel batteries.
- Safety Protections: Overload, overheating, and short-circuit safeguards.

How to Maximize Your Inverter''s Lifespan
Want your 3000 sine wave inverter to last decades? Follow these tips:
- Avoid overloading beyond 80% of its capacity.
- Keep it in a cool, dry place to prevent overheating.
- Schedule annual maintenance checks.
